Kallistatin Explained
Kallistatin is a protein that in humans is encoded by the SERPINA4 gene.[1] [2]
Kallistatin consists of three folded ß segments and eight helical structures and contains two functional domains, an active site and a heparin-binding site.
Kallistatin signals through several receptors, including integrin ß3, lipoprotein receptor-related protein 6 (LRP6), nucleolin, and Krüppel-like factor 4 (KLF4).[3] [4]
